Bring Your A Game Mr Chapter 621-“Yes.” Johnny politely nodded and said without flinching, “I’m Johnny Smith, but my original name is Michael Freeman. I graduated from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ology Business School with a double-degree doctorate, and am currently an external professor at MIT.”

“Good.” Kenneth walked forward in a good-natured manner and patted Johnny’s shoulder. “You’ve heard it, Mr. Haas. Smith Co. is full of talents, and all of them are from Cittadel. As long as you’re agreeable, they can be a lecturer at Tissote University any time.”

Leon’s eyes sparkled when he heard that. “Of course, I’m more than agreeable!” Right after he said that, he realized that he, as the principal, had acted in an undignified manner, and he cleared his throat to calm himself. Then, he turned his head and stared at Martin while saying, “Mr. Kamp, the first principle of being a teacher is to keep your word. You’re the one who came up with the idea to resign as the homeroom teacher. Do remember to write a report and send it to my office once you’re done.”

“Mr. Haas, you—”

“What about me?” Leon had more guts when he spoke now that he had Kenneth’s support. Thus, he immediately added before Martin could continue, “Mr. Kamp, you’re a foreigner, and everyone is polite to you because they see you as a guest. However, if you say one thing but do another without keeping to your word, causing the students to doubt your credibility, things won’t be as simple as just giving up your post as the homeroom teacher.” After he finished speaking, he let out a long breath.

Previously, he had always been polite and respectful when he spoke with Martin because he was a lecturer from abroad, but this time, he finally turned the tables on Martin and took the wind out of his sails.

In this country, it was the voices of the locals that carried more weight. For a person who could even abandon his motherland, he had no right to throw his weight around at honorable students in this country.
